From fdc5e99d52c68902af9a83c05c0c6e5d3c5d1228 Mon Sep 17 00:00:00 2001
From: "sergey.kitov" <sergey.kitov@open-xchange.com>
Date: Wed, 15 Nov 2023 15:26:28 +0200
Subject: [PATCH] managesieve(-login): Adopt change of
 service_settings.extra_groups to boollist.

---
 src/managesieve-login/managesieve-login-settings.c | 2 +-
 src/managesieve/managesieve-settings.c             | 2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/src/managesieve-login/managesieve-login-settings.c b/src/managesieve-login/managesieve-login-settings.c
index cd91091f2..880970a4a 100644
--- a/src/managesieve-login/managesieve-login-settings.c
+++ b/src/managesieve-login/managesieve-login-settings.c
@@ -28,7 +28,7 @@ struct service_settings managesieve_login_settings_service_settings = {
 	.user = "$SET:default_login_user",
 	.group = "",
 	.privileged_group = "",
-	.extra_groups = "",
+	.extra_groups = ARRAY_INIT,
 	.chroot = "login",
 
 	.drop_priv_before_exec = FALSE,
diff --git a/src/managesieve/managesieve-settings.c b/src/managesieve/managesieve-settings.c
index 1b998fcc7..eebe6dde2 100644
--- a/src/managesieve/managesieve-settings.c
+++ b/src/managesieve/managesieve-settings.c
@@ -25,7 +25,7 @@ struct service_settings managesieve_settings_service_settings = {
 	.user = "",
 	.group = "",
 	.privileged_group = "",
-	.extra_groups = "",
+	.extra_groups = ARRAY_INIT,
 	.chroot = "",
 
 	.drop_priv_before_exec = FALSE,
-- 
GitLab